Mixed Greens Salad Recipe Description

Here’s a salad mix with an interesting and palette-pleasing taste and texture. Try it with your family, or for a summer picnic. This mixed greens salad recipe can easily be cut in half, or doubled, as needed.

Yield: 8 servings

Mixed Greens Salad Ingredients

  • 1 head romaine (Cos) lettuce

  • 1 head chicory or escarole

  • 5 heads endive

  • 2 Tablespoons fresh minced chives or scallions

  • 1/ cup fresh minced parsley

  • 1/2 – 3/4  cup salad dressing (your choice)

  • 1/4 cup grated parmesan cheese

  • 1/2 cup salad croutons

Recipe Directions

  1. Thoroughly wash and dry greens.
  2. Break greens into bite-size pieces.
  3. In a large serving bowl, toss greens together.
  4. Add fresh chives and parsley. Toss again.
  5. Just before serving, our your favorite salad dressing over the greens.
  6. Top with grated cheese.
  7. Serve with croutons on the side.
